


LATE NIGHT: The Beautiful Future is Coming
1856, New York. Eunice sits in what will become Central Park and wonders if her research into CO2 is telling her something is going horribly wrong.
2027, London. Claire falls in love as the heatwave breaks, and the streets begin to flood.
2100, Svalbard. While an 86-day storm rages outside, Ana hears a baby crying in the seed vault.
The world is ending, sure. But what happens in between? A fast-paced, funny and wildly inventive look at 250 years of real and imagined history through the eyes of three couples.
